Broker Overview and Trading Conditions

MEX Global Trade, a subsidiary of the MEX Group, has established itself as a prominent player in the Forex market. Below is a summary of essential information about the broker:

Founded Regulatory Authority Headquarters Minimum Deposit Leverage Ratio Average Spread
2005 ASIC, FCA, CySEC, and more Dubai, UAE $50 Up to 500:1 From 0.0 pips

MEX Global Trade offers competitive trading conditions, particularly in terms of leverage and spreads. The maximum leverage of up to 500:1 is significantly higher than the industry average, allowing traders to amplify their potential profits. Moreover, the average spread starting from 0.0 pips positions MEX Global Trade favorably against its competitors, making it an attractive option for both new and experienced traders.

Trading Platforms and Product Analysis

MEX Global Trade supports multiple trading platforms, including the widely recognized M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5). These platforms are known for their user-friendly interfaces and advanced trading tools, which cater to traders of all levels. Key features include:

  • Real-time Market Data: Access to live quotes and advanced charting tools.
  • Automated Trading: Support for Expert Advisors (EAs) for automated trading strategies.
  • Mobile Trading: Availability of mobile apps for trading on the go.

Tradeable Currency Pairs

MEX Global Trade offers a diverse range of currency pairs. The following table outlines the specifics:

Currency Pair Category Number Offered Minimum Spread Trading Hours Commission Structure
Major Pairs 30 From 0.0 pips 24/5 Commission-free
Minor Pairs 20 From 0.5 pips 24/5 Commission-free
Exotic Pairs 15 From 1.5 pips 24/5 Commission-free

MEX Global Trade prides itself on execution speed, boasting a latency as low as 1 millisecond. Traders can expect minimal slippage, which is crucial for high-frequency trading strategies. The brokers commitment to a pure ECN model ensures that clients experience the best available market rates without dealing desk interference.

Security Measures

MEX Global Trade employs several security measures to protect client funds, including:

  • Segregated Accounts: Client funds are held in separate accounts to ensure safety.
  • Insurance Coverage: Clients are covered by an excess-loss insurance policy of up to $1 million, underwritten by Lloyd's of London.
  • Negative Balance Protection: This feature ensures that clients cannot lose more than their deposited amount, even in volatile market conditions.
